The porous medium is a media with lots of pores inside, which is widely used inthe areas of chemical, metallurgy, building materials, oil exporation, nuclear reactions,aerospace and so on. The structure of porous media is the basis of porous mediaapplications, which determines the porous medium flow, heat and mass transfer,chemical reactions and so on. Therefore, the study of the structure characteristics ofporous media has important significance on people’s livelihood and engineeringapplications.Basis on digital image processing and analysis method, appling IPP and MATLABsoftware, this paper extracted and analyzed the average diameter, pore area percentage,pore area, pore radius ratio, pore fractal dimension and outline fractal dimension ofpores in bituminous coal and rubble heap. Therefore, this paper obtained the changinglaw of number of pores, percentage of pore area, pore area, pore perimeter and poreradius ratio along with pore diameter. Moreover, this paper summarized the relationshipof total porosity and outline fractal dimension, total porosity and pore fractal dimensionof the bituminous coal. Finally, this paper compared and analyzed similarities anddifferences of the pore structure parameters of two kinds of random porous media.The studies show that:(1) The curve trend of the number of pores in two kinds ofrandom porous media is similar, the pore number are dramatically decrease when porediameter is small, then slightly increase when the pores become big. The number ofpores is (relative) small pores>(relative) middle pores>(relative) big pores. Theresults show that the pore distribution of bituminous coal and rubble is similar.(2) Thecurve trend of pore area of two kinds of random porous media is similar. The pore areaincreased with the increase of pore diameter.(3) The curve trend of pore area percentageand pore radius ratio of two kinds of random porous media is obviously different.(4)The mean porosity in descending order: bituminous coal500X (7.2223%), bituminous coal1000X (6.8050%), rubble (6.2292%), bituminous coal2000X (5.3979%),bituminous coal3000X (5.0721%).(5) The outline fractal dimension of two kinds ofrandom porous medium is relatively consistent, which shows that the internal channelcharacteristics of two kinds of random porous medium is similar. The pore fractaldimension of rubble is bigger than bituminous coal, which suggests that both of porousmedium have differences on pore size distribution. And, the pore fractal dimension oftwo kinds of random porous medium is bigger than outline fractal dimension.(6) Forthe same bituminous coal samples total porosity, pore average diameter, pore perimeterand pore area increase with the decrease of the magnification times. However, poreradius ratio fistly increases and than decreases.
